鱿鱼之战

来源:互联网 发布:私营企业调查数据库 编辑:程序博客网 时间:2024/06/11 00:31

Description
有一天uu和fish做完作业没事干所以就在床上玩起了小游戏,游戏规则如下:uu拿出一张任意大小的矩形纸,又拿出非常多的520元硬币,uu和fish轮流往纸上放硬币,硬币不能超过纸的范围,如果该某人放硬币但他没有地方放了那么他就输了。uu为了表示对fish的关(ai)照(yi)就让fish先,显然两个人都足够机智,那么给出你矩形纸的长宽,机智的你告诉fish他能不能赢~(假设硬币直径为1单位长度)
Input
两个数m和n表示矩形纸的长和宽(0<=m,n<=10^6)
Output
如果fish有必胜策略就输出Yes,否则输出No
Sample Input
1 1
Sample Output
Yes
Solution
显然如果fish将硬币放中间的话,每次uu放一枚硬币fish就可以在与其对称的位置放硬币,那么最终一定是uu因无处放硬币而落败,但注意如果fish一开始就放不下硬币(m<1||n<1),那么就是fish输了,同时注意此处没有说明m和n的数据类型所以要用double或者float以避免数据出现浮点数的情况(显然用例中会有~)
Code

#include<stdio.h>double x,y;int main(){    scanf("%lf%lf",&x,&y);    if(x>=1&&y>=1)        printf("Yes\n");    else        printf("No\n");    return 0;}
0 0
原创粉丝点击